The Wheel Inn has been a public house for well over 200 years. Originally a farmstead and built from local ironstone, it has been sensitively refurbished retaining its old charm as a contemporary country pub and restaurant. For many years we have been serving both classic and modern cookery created from locally sourced ingredients alongside award winning cask ales and fine wines.

 

The Wheel Inn has undertaken new ownership recently with long term local employee Matthew Marsden purchasing the business. Matthew has continued the reputation for high quality and honest dining, a fantastic cellar and a warm and relaxing atmosphere.

Surrounded by unspoilt countryside, The Wheel Inn is a perfect starting point from which to set out on many leisure and sporting pursuits. The Belvoir Estate is renowned for its countryside pursuits and field sports such as shooting, horse riding, hunting and fishing.

National Cycle Route 64 passes through Branston village making up part of a larger route from Market Harborough to Melton Mowbray.

A footpath runs straight through our grounds connecting the beer gardens to walks around the surrounding villages and well known walking routes including The Jubilee Way and Viking Way.

Branston is located approximately eight miles south west of Grantham and eight miles north east of Melton Mowbray which is considered the food capital of the East Midlands and has weekly farmers and antiques markets.
